Deutsch
Germany.ruФорумы → Архив Досок→ Программирование

ID field

21.11.17 18:37
Re: ID field
 
Murr патриот
Murr
в ответ moose 21.11.17 18:25

одна база со множеством таблиц, если "темы схожие", или все-таки как-то выделить направления и создать более структурированный "набор баз данных"?

-----

База - одна на одну задачу.

Если задачи связанные - то это одна задача.


Но обычно задают другой вопрос - если сущности похожи, но нужно ли заводить отдельную таблицу?

Ответ нас него прост - либо таблицу на каждую сущность, либо общий список сущностей и одна таблица с дополнительным ключем...

До 10-ка сущностей Я бы делал отдельные таблицы, больше - делал бы две таблицы.


можно ли создавать средствами субд реляции между отдальными базами данных?

-----

Давно хочу, но пока таких не видел.

Но не путай это с сегментацией файлов данных.



полная каша в голове : (

------

Это еще только начало... через годик - начнет побаливать...



По большому счету - пока тебе нужна нормальная интегрированность данных - у тебя одна база.

Ее разделение на части повлечет за собой ручное писательство проверок и поддержки интегрированности.

 

Перейти на